Plotting 2d and 3d gforce vectors in labview digilent inc. Plots are displayed on the front panel using full 24 bit color and antialiasing. This page covers waveform graph, waveform chart and xy graph. Xy create and design your own charts and diagrams online.
The easiest way to do this is to select express xy graph from the controls palette express graph indicators xy graph. It is possible to plot data using different scales by using multiple axes on the same graph. Learn how to plot multiple graphs in single plot in labview. For example, perhaps they could click on the plot s trace and see the legend text. There are two separate ways to organize labview vis.
How to save xy graph programmatically ni community. Contents abouttheauthors xxix preface xxxi acknowledgments xli whatin theworldis labview. You can change the time scale in a graph by employing the aid of a bundle function. Introduction to labview exercise 8 the university of.
How can i extract the values of data plotted in a graph which. Wire a 2darray data type to the graph, rightclick the graph, and select. Notice that labview automatically changes the default black graph background to white, but doesnt alter any of your active plot trace colors. This one is a guide to plotting 2d and 3d gforce vectors in labview as with the previous projects in this series, you will need a chipkit max32, a pmodacl, a breadboard, and access to labview and.
Here you should find the graph palette which contains the waveform graph indicator that can be used to display a graph of the waveform data type. How to create waveform graphs tutorial controls modern graph waveform graph start by opening the controls palette on the front panel and navigating to the modern palette. Xy plot to generate a curve by sweeping through values. This one is a guide to plotting 2d and 3d gforce vectors in labview. The easiest way to do this is to select express xy graph from the controls palette express. The xy graph also accepts an array of clusters of plots where a plot is an array of points. What is the difference between waveform graphs and waveform. Display xy plot of signals using matlab figure window simulink. Next, add a timer mindstorms robotics programming time wait ms in the. In this tutorial we will use the built in graph and charts functionality blocks to plot various data points and plot the graphs. It accepts an array of plots where a plot is a cluster that contains an x array and a y array.
Multiprocessing and multithreading hardware is automatically exploited by the builtin scheduler, which multiplexes. Feb 21, 2010 this tutorial shows how to plot xy datasets in labview and how to perform linear regressions on them. The labview platform is scalable across multiple targets and oss, and, since its introduction in 1986. These tools extend labviews existing xygraph and waveform graphs by adding visual overlays, mouse effects and some utilities to make graphs more user friendly and simpler to use. Help online quick help faq209 how do i plot multiple. A multiplot graph is simply an array of clusters with that structure. It clears all previous data from the graph, this is not what i need. Notice that labview automatically changes the default black graph. It will also let you pick off multiple data sets from a single graph. Exporting data from graphs, charts, tables, and arrays. This example shows how to create a graph and plot worksheet data to it. Place the chart or graph indicator on the front panel. Create a new blank vi as explained in the 1 st tutorial and save it for future use as we have done in previous tutorials or press after saving, come to the plotting part.
Xy graph another numerical indicator that accepts clusters that contain. If youve enjoyed the previous posts about making a simple accelerometer and filtering out noise from it in labview, then we have good news theres another project by dacook. The digital xy plotter by austin consultants is a direct translation of a traditional xy plotter except it is computerized software instead of a physical machine. Labview xy graph with large number of traces, matching.
Labview xy graph with large number of traces, matching legend and plot data. Expand the topright box on the waveform chart so that it. How can i plot labview graphchart with two different. Plotting xy graphs and linear regression in labview duration. Customizing graphs and charts labview 2018 help national. The multi plot cursor reports values at the specified xvalue for all of the plots with which the cursor is associated. Reading real time analog input using arduino and plotting. This allows us to visualize the data, but note that the xaxis is only counted by array index and not wavelength. Second plot in xy graph passed by control reference to subvi. The advanced plotting toolkit is an addon package for labview that lets you create professionalquality figures and plots directly from the block diagram.
The labview platform is scalable across multiple targets and oss, and, since its introduction in 1986, it has become an industry leader. Plotting multiple plots to a single xy graph is easy enough when the xy graph is in the same vi thanks to the multi plot example that comes with labview. Report generation excel xy graph isnt, really labview general. I was not able to get the express xy graph to plot multiple streams. Since each flow rate value should only correspond to one head value, i am trying to generate a plot using the stream of these two values obtained from a daq assistant. Complete the following steps to display an s plane. The defaults are plot 0, plot 1, plot 2, and so on.
Your xy data can be located in any worksheet, but the x column and y column must be in the same worksheet. Labview provides waveform charts, waveform graphs and xy graphs to. The digital xy plotter runs on any pc or laptop, so it is portable. How to plot multiple graphs in a single plot labview youtube.
It was created for undergraduate mechanical engineering students at the university of minnesota. Home frequently asked questions labview fundamentals how do i plot multiple signals on a. To add multiple features to a plot, just call multiple toolkit vis, and their output will be combined to make the final result. Home frequently asked questions labview fundamentals how do i plot multiple signals on a waveform chart. How do i plot multiple signals on a waveform chart. This labview programming language tutorial covers plotting tools in labview. What is the difference between waveform graphs and. The graph interprets the data as points on the graph and increments the x index by one, starting at x 0. If the graph or chart has multiple plots, you can select a plot at the bottom of the shortcut menu to fill the space between both plots. For a singleplot, the xy graph expects an input of a bundled x array the top input and y array the bottom input. It covers waveform graph, xy graph and waveform chart. The software uses the same terminology and has several features that make it easy to set up and maintain. Create single or multiple roc curves and their data dot density graphs.
Since this might be the case for multiple nodes simultaneously, g is inherently capable of parallel execution. Specifically, create a 1d array of clusters of a 1d array of x,y pointsclusters. This tutorial shows how to plot xy datasets in labview and how to perform linear regressions on them. This will allow you to drop the graph onto the front panel and gives you an express vi in the block diagram to wire your data. Multiple plots to referenced xy graph user interface lava. I am trying to plot three response trends from the output of a simulation on one single xy graph see attached vi in the all combined case selection.
Multi plot positions the cursor only on a specific data point in the plot area. Adding cursors to graphs labview 2018 help national. Jul 12, 2018 this subvi once saved can be called within other vis to format xy points into arrays which retain the previous values and can be output to an xy graph. How do i know when to use a waveform graph or a waveform chart in labview. How can i extract the values of data plotted in a graph. Hello, i need to do a xy graph with 8 curves plots, the 8 plots. Plotting 2d and 3d gforce vectors in labview digilent. The xy graph allows you to show special grid lines, called planes, by selecting them from its optional plane popup submenu. Dec 03, 2019 in this case, the waveform graph receives the t0 and dt contained within the waveform and displays the data accordingly. How to plot xy data from a 2d array in labview national. Is there a way to have the user easily determine which legend trace belongs with the plot trace. Multiple dimension arrays can be wired similarly to produce multiple plots in the graph 5. Reading real time analog input using arduino and plotting using labview. I have tried a variety of methods including those shown in the help files and example files however it simply doesnt work the old chestnut of signal mismatches which drives me mad.
How to plot multiple graphs in a single plot labview. Plotting multiple x,y signals into single xygraph matlab stateflow. Persistent memory has great utility in advanced labview programming, but. Some of these data files include multiple spectra at the same time delay from. I was wondering if there was a way to extract data from a graph on labview, as in getting the x and y data values. Hey guys, i am currently trying to generate a pump curve, which is created by comparing flow rate x to another value pressure head, y. Expand xy graphs that were plotted in another window. You can manually rightclick any graph or plot during runtime and select export export simplified image. You can easily create a graph with multiple plots from different worksheets, utilizing the plot setup dialog. Setting the title, legend entries, and axis titles. How can i extract the values of data plotted in a graph which is available in pdf form. How to create waveform graphs tutorial controls modern. If you dont want labview to autoscale the graph increments at run time, simply right click on the waveform raph and deselect the autosize plot legend option as shown in igure 1.
Plotting xy graphs and linear regression in labview youtube. Programmatic saves of labview plots and charts dmc, inc. What is the difference between these two ways to display data. You can drag and drop the code snippets or images onto your block diagram for the code to generate automatically in labview. You can build your own waveform with data points, t0, and dt specified. The xy graph block displays an xy plot of its inputs in a matlab figure window. Fill base lineprovides options for filling in space below the plot with the same color as the plot. However, now the graph will only plot the last point for each stream.
The plot legend shows the different plots being displayed on the graph or chart. You can set the length of the chart history buffer. Create a line chart in excel easy excel tutorial making an xy scatter plot solved. It was created for undergraduate mechanical engineering students at the university of. Labview picture control toolkit reference manual describes the. Labviewideaexchangeevensimplermultiplotxygraphsidip. A single plot is a cluster containing an array of x values and an array of y values. With a single subvi call, they can also be saved to disk in any of half a dozen standard formats, including pdf and png. Attached below is a screen shot of the architecture from labview examples i finally got to plot both data streams. Display xy plot of signals using matlab figure window. The two 1d arrays must then be bundled to plot an xy graph.
Labview xy graph with large number of traces, matching legend. Interpolationprovides interpolation options, including plotting only data points. Among the new things in the video is how to use tab control to improve the organization of the front panel. Labview data types creating subvi creating array and array operations cluster concepts in labview various plots in labview file ios for. Introduction real time mouseover coordinate feedback. The example starts with a two dimensional 2d array, uses the index array block to separate the array into two one dimensional arrays, one containing x and one containing y data and then bundles them into a cluster which is the expected input type of the xy graph function. For some online graph examples, look at waveform graph. What exactly is labview, and what can it do for me. Doubleclick the minimum and maximum values on the xscale and change the minimum value to 1 and the maximum value to 0. I want to plot them on the same xygraph overlay but i want them to be aligned by time, not points. Solution the example below will allow you to use an xy graph to plot a 2d array in labview. Design and create a labview program to read, baseline, and save a set of transient.
Apr 19, 2016 searches related to labview tutorial labview 2010 tutorial labview tutorial pdf labview download labview tutorial video labview 2009 tutorial labview 8. Among the new things in the video is how to use tab control to improve the organization of the front. Also note that a graph save captures only what is seen by the user during that instant. Labview plot an x, y axisaxes column or bar chart in excel. Rightclick the chart and select overlay plots to view the chart plots as a single vertical scale. Digital xy plotter austin consultants national instruments.
You can also display multiple plots on the same waveform graph by wiring a 2d array of waveform or dynamic data to the graph. Get instant feedback of graph coordinates with your mouse cursor on the graph. The worksheet refnum is then used to call origin com property worksheet. You can then create a vi where the subvi you made takes in x and y values and adds those values to the two arrays that format the data to go into an xy graph inside of a while loop. How to create waveform graphs tutorial controls modern graph waveform graph. This labview programming language tutorial covers plotting in labview. Rightclick the axis on which you want to create multiple scales and select duplicate scale. By default, new plots clear existing plots and reset axes properties, such as the title. For example, lets add contour lines to our original plot, along with a colorbar, and set a title. As you can see from the attached image, the automatic coloring scheme. Selecting a plot will allow to see the exact value of the data corresponding to the data points roc curves. Xy graph multi plot with single x and multiple ys ni. Rightclick the chart and select stack plots from the shortcut menu to view the chart plots as multiple vertical scales. Labview lesson 6 file io and plotting lesson overview.
Searches related to labview tutorial labview 2010 tutorial labview tutorial pdf labview download labview tutorial video labview 2009 tutorial labview 8. I want to plot them on the same xy graph overlay but i want. A figure window appears for each xy graph block in the model at the start of simulation. Since i found no articles or instructable with reliable material to do it i thought of writing down the steps which i finally used to accomplish my tas.
To add multiple features to a plot, just call multiple toolkit vis, and their output will be combined to. Scatter plot graph with textlabelled data points namratainks. The xy graph accepts three data types for displaying multiple plots. In figure 6a, one observes two solid orange boxes on the rightside of the. When i was doing my projects one of the integral part was reading analog data and plotting it. Doubleclick the minimum and maximum values on the yscale and change the minimum value to 1 and the. Graph a line using table of values chilimath create a scatter chart in excel easy excel tutorial user guide. Combining multiple features remember, a plot is a canvas to which you can add anything you want. However, you can use the hold on command to combine multiple plots in the same axes. Time delay in ps, wavelength in nm common xaxis to all plots, absorption in mod for each time delay. Important information warranty the media on which you receive national instruments software are warranted not to fail to execute programming instructions, due to defects in materials and workmanship, for a period of 90 days from date of shipment, as evidenced. A more general way of displaying xy datasets is using an xy graph. I have two vectors that are different lengths due to an effective. Working with graphs using microsoft excel to make a graph graph tip combining columns and points or a curve fit on an xy.